Sicbo Dadu Online, also known as Tai Sai or Dai Siu, is a game of chance that involves rolling three dice and betting on the outcome. The game has been played in China for over 2,000 years and has evolved over time to become the modern online version that we know today.

The game spread to other parts of Asia and eventually made its way to the West, where it gained popularity in casinos and online gaming platforms. Today, Sicbo Dadu Online is enjoyed by millions of players around the world.

One of the key features of Sicbo Dadu Online is its simplicity and fast-paced gameplay. Players can place a variety of bets on the dice rolls, including specific numbers, combinations, and totals.
